Readability and Practicality
While Ocean Road is visually appealing, it's also important to consider readability. For small labels and mobile screens, it's best to use this font for short phrases and headlines. For longer text, pair it with a clean sans serif font to ensure clarity and ease of reading.
Font Pairing Ideas
To create a balanced and harmonious design, consider pairing Ocean Road with a simple sans serif font like Arial or Helvetica. This combination works well for menus, product descriptions, and website content. For a more elegant touch, you might try a classic serif font like Times New Roman or Garamond.
Final Considerations Before Using Ocean Road
Before you dive into using Ocean Road, make sure to check the included styles, file formats, and any additional features like alternates and ligatures. Also, verify that the font supports the languages you need and that you have the appropriate commercial license for your intended use. This will help you avoid any legal issues and ensure that your branding materials are top-notch.
